Ananda Coomaraswamy
Ananda Coomaraswamy is a historian of art and Indian thinker representative of the school traditionalist.
Initially, it is characterized by its many studies on the history from Buddhist and Hindu art. Thereafter, it widens its reflection in the direction of a spiritual oecumenism making Hindouisme and Bouddhisme the branches of the same paramount tradition.
